开发中,如果有比较成熟的组件或代码库想要开放给别人使用,制作成pod库是很好的选择:一方面便于用户使用,另一方面版本管理很轻松。最近倒腾了两个自己的开源库,现在总结下制作过程...
开发中,如果有比较成熟的组件或代码库想要开放给别人使用,制作成pod库是很好的选择:一方面便于用户使用,另一方面版本管理很轻松。最近倒腾了两个自己的开源库,现在总结下制作过程...
一个多月前,我开始帮 Johnny 为他的 Spreadeo 做 iOS app。我俩白天都在公司上班(他是某 labs 的后台程序员,我是某 startup 的 iOS 程...
Runtime是Objective-C语言的重要特性之一,也是Objective-C之所以能够成为动态语言的支柱。深入理解Runtime,有助于整体把握Objective-C...
在iOS开发或者面试中,我们多多少少会听到或者用到RunLoop的相关知识,彻底吃透RunLoop这一块内容,对我们技术能力的提升大有裨益。最近看了一些RunLoop的文章和...
NSOperation是Apple基于GCD的封装,面向对象,抽象层次更高,使用简单。我们只需根据任务类型创建合适的NSOperation,配置好相应的参数,丢到NSOper...
@Shirley96 身材比例应该变好了吧
连续每天跑步200天,有什么牛的?文|阿杰说 昨天,是我连续每天跑步的整整第200天。 什么叫连续每天跑步200天?就是在这200天,超过半年多的时间里,每天都跑步,没有一天间断过,不断更。 感冒不舒服怎么办...
第一次见这么漂亮的iOS妹纸
程序员在简书|程序媛的日常写在前面 啊哈?话题看起来好好玩的样子,那么也算我一个! 毕业选择写程序也是机缘巧合,我大一的C语言老师很有趣,爱上老师 然后爱上编程,哈哈,我后来才发现其实我就是喜欢编程,...
@七秒小鱼人 Paint 2
iOS多线程之GCD本篇文章是iOS多线程系列的第二篇文章,之所以将GCD放在第二篇介绍,是因为理解了GCD后就比较容易理解NSOperation,NSOperation是苹果对GCD的封装的产...
本篇文章是iOS多线程系列的第二篇文章,之所以将GCD放在第二篇介绍,是因为理解了GCD后就比较容易理解NSOperation,NSOperation是苹果对GCD的封装的产...
iOS开发中,多线程相关的知识点主要包括pthread、NSThread、NSOperation和GCD,我们经常用到的就数NSOperation和GCD了。学习了一段时间后...
Part 1. Mac上iOS环境配置 1.安装 Homebrew 在终端执行以下命令: /usr/bin/ruby -e "$(curl -fsSL https://raw...